很多时候,Python自带的包可能不够用,需要引入第三方包,这时候就要手动安装,安装的时候有很多坑,这里介绍三种安装第三方包的姿势,以requests包举例:
第一种姿势:在Pycharm中安装
File→Settings→Project Intepreter,找到+号,搜索需要安装的包,然后点击Install Package安装即可
如果安装不成功,可以找到Manage Repositones添加其他的镜像库,但是也会有安装不成功的情况
常用的镜像库
- 阿里云:mirrors.aliyun.com/pypi/simple…
- 清华:pypi.tuna.tsinghua.edu.cn/simple/
- 中国科技大学:pypi.mirrors.ustc.edu.cn/simple/
- 豆瓣:pypi.douban.com/simple/
第二种姿势:在终端使用pip命令安装
Win+R打开终端,输入命令pip -V是否能够查看pip命令版本,如果能够正常显示版本信息,就可以安装requests库了
我这儿已经安装过requests包了,如果安装成功会显示Successfully installed...什么巴拉巴拉字样
pip -V
pip install requests
不能使用pip命令的话,检查一下环境变量是否配置Python
如果以上步骤都没有问题,但还是安装不了,就指定一下国内镜像地址,不妨试试下面的命令
pip install -i http://pypi.douban.com/simple --trusted-host pypi.douban.com packagename
第三种姿势:采用离线安装的方式
如果采用上面两种安装方式还是不能够成功安装库,那就采用离线安装方式,首先找到离线包的网址
这里举例Windows系统,找到requests包,下载对应的whl文件(我这儿是下载到D盘的DownLoad文件夹下面的),然后打开终端安装
pip install D:\DownLoad\requests-2.27.1-py2.py3-none-any.whl
你学废了吗?